讨论题:软件设计会影响编程实现吗?请举例讨论说明。

讨论题

讨论题

by 王鹏 2019生物医学工程(5班) -
number of replies: 0

过去软件设计曾被狭隘地认为是编程序或写代码,致使软件设计没有发挥它重要的作用,导致软件系统结构稳定性极差。软件设计是软件开发过程中承前启后的工作,它依据软件需求规格说明书建立软件设计方案作为下一步程序编码的依据,在软件开发中形成质量的地方设计提供了可用于质量评估的软件表示,是将需求准确转换为完整的软件产品或系统的唯一办法。

例如本学期的移动应用开发这门课程的课程设计,我的轮播图进度条逻辑没有设计好,导致无法消除的抖动bug。好的软件设计能够提高代码编写的效率以及软件的稳定性和兼容性。